Maintenance Mechanic   Orlando, FL Shift: 2nd Shift: 2pm – 10:00pm -M-F, 3rd shift 10pm - 6am - M-F, weekend shift 3/12's 6pm -6am Fri, Sat, Sun Pay Range: $28.09 to start   Job Description: This is a full-time experienced Maintenance Mechanic position that is responsible for troubleshooting, repairing, and installing pneumatic and hydraulic systems, control valves, centrifugal and positive displacement pumps. Maintenance Mechanics are also responsible for troubleshooting and repairing AC/DC electrical systems, reading schematics, and using electrical testing equipment (Volt-Ohm meter, amp meter, oscilloscope). Our experienced Maintenance Mechanics have extensive understanding of Programmable Logic Controls and contribute a unique skillset through the use of preventative maintenance systems and work order tracking. Maintenance Mechanics have the skill and flexibility to work on any equipment within the facility and to operate lathes, mills, arc and Heliarc® welders for repair, and fabrication. Responsibilites: • You will use your extensive knowledge to assist entry-level mechanics with difficult repairs • You are willing to work under pressure to fix equipment • You will work urgently to get the equipment back up and running • You will be troubleshooting issues on a wide variety of equipment • You will conduct repair failures of production and facilities equipment • You will ensure maximum equipment efficiency, effectiveness, and reliability • Responding to maintenance calls is part of your job, and this can sometimes mean helping complete a repair that has already been started • You will inspect machines, develop repair lists and identify short-term and long-term repairs so that machines run correctly • You will work from task lists when diagnosing machines and taking corrective actions

Structures Mechanic   LAUNCH Technical Workforce Solutions is seeking Structures Mechanics with corporate jet experience for a direct hire opportunity in Moline, Illinois.   Job Duties and Responsibilities: With advanced knowledge and high level skills, inspect, test, adjust, repair, and perform other general tasks related to the maintenance and repair of airframe structures and components on a variety of aircraft in a safe and clean work environment according to manufacturer’s specifications, company-approved procedures, FAA regulations, and customer expectations. The A&P Mechanic must be capable and have the experience level to perform effective troubleshooting of the most complicated aircraft squawks with limited supervision, must possess the ability to train lesser experienced employees through the OJT process, prepare and complete appropriate documentation, and meet the requirements for designation as a Production Inspector. - Performs inspections, servicing, and repairs of the most complicated nature on various aircraft systems and components on a variety of aircraft in a timely, clean, safe and professional manner with no rework and with a superior level of quality, craftsmanship, and efficiency. - Capable of making sound technical decisions as a technician and/or when functioning as Production Inspector. Efficiently and effectively troubleshoot and function test referencing manufacturer’s technical documents across a variety of airframe, engine and component systems. - Expertly prepare and complete various documents for maintenance/ modification record keeping purposes, as required by FAA Airworthiness Regulations, Aviation Policies and Processes, FAA Approved Repair Station and Quality Control Manuals, including project turnovers, and personal training logs (OJT). Instruct and assist Tech I & Tech II in proper completion of documentation. - Demonstrate proficient use of the Work Order system by completing accurate and timely listing of discrepancies, and completing accurate corrective action statements including completion of Service Bulletin and Airworthiness Directives (AD) compliance statements (ref. FAR §91.417). - Willingly and effectively share knowledge and learned trusted techniques with lesser experienced technicians through the OJT program to foster their development, ensure accurate work, and support the department goals. Act as mentor and task expert for new service personnel. - Proficiently and consistently locate and uses the appropriate technical data to accomplish any and all tasks. - Support, maintain, and comply with all Federal, OSHA, State and local regulations, and Environmental, Health, and Safety Policies and Processes. - Leads aircraft projects as directed by the Crew Chief and Supervisor. Capable of accepting ownership of the assigned project work scope and established milestones relative to the successful and timely completion of in-work projects. Qualifications and requirements: - Must have corporate aircraft repair experience. - Thorough knowledge and understanding of FARs 43, 65, 91, 135, 145. - Airframe and Powerplant Certificate required. FAA Inspection Authorization Preferred. - Must have the minimum tools as required. - Must be willing to perform other functions and duties as assigned by managers and supervisors. - Must be willing to work any shift. - Must be willing to work overtime (as requested). - High school diploma or equivalent required. - Must have reliable transportation to and from the job site. - Must pass pre-employment drug screen and background check. CNC Machinist LAUNCH is seeking CNC Machinists for an opportunity in Dillon, South Carolina.   Job Duties and Responsibilities:   The CNC Machinist will operate 2-5 axis CNC/Automated machine cells as well as standalone machines, which requires basic machine setup including preparing and setting up fixtures and cutting tools, as well as loading and adjusting CNC programs and offsets. Level two machinist competencies include the ability to use more advanced quality inspection tools and techniques such as height and air gauges and bench inspection. The level two machinist will have basic competencies in print reading and common CNC G and M codes.   Duties and Responsibilities: - Obtain job assignments from supervisor or manager. - Work safely in accordance to plant safety guidelines including cardinal rules of safety. - Adheres to quality processes including in-process inspections to ensure compliance with quality specifications. - Must meet all Level I Machinist requirements. - Perform machining operations for 4 to 6 different parts. - Must be able to work in a high-performance team setting to achieve common goals. - Responsible for his / her part quality and utilizes standard and customer measuring equipment to perform dimensional checks. - Must be capable of using more advanced quality measuring tools. - With minimal supervision can rework / repair out of tolerance specifications. - Maintains machines in operational condition by performing daily preventive maintenance checks of oil levels and coolant concentration, reporting any machine abnormalities to the shift team leader or supervisor. - Maintains a clean and organized work area to 6S standards. - Maintains continuity among work shifts through verbal or documented communication for required actions, irregularities, and continuing needs. - Communicates with manufacturing on first piece acceptance and stopping processes due to failing parts. Qualifications and requirements: - High school diploma or GED required; CNC operator / machinist diploma or certification preferred. Machine Tool Technology degree a definite plus. - 4 to 6 years of manufacturing experience operating CNC mills or lathes; prior military experience; or technical certification / degree - Basic English language skills and the ability to read, follow, and interpret planning and work order instructions - Basic PC skills including Microsoft Office (Word, Excel) - Ability to professionally communicate and work cooperatively with others - As required, must be able to pass any Customer required testing/machining specifications pertaining to their parts and standards. - Skill in following directions both verbal and written and in transferring instructions into action. - Ability to prioritize and complete multiple tasks and high volume of work on a deadline. - Attention to detail - Intermediate math skills to include adding, subtracting, multiplication, division, and fractions for the purpose of print reading and tolerance determination. - Willingness to learn - US Citizenship or Permanent Residency is required due to government military contracts. - Must be willing to work any shift. - Must be willing to work overtime (as requested). - High school diploma or equivalent required. - Must have reliable transportation to and from the job site. - Must pass pre-employment drug screen and background check.  All qualified applicants will receive consideration for employment without regard to race, color, religion, sex, national origin, disability, or veteran status.   Why Choose LAUNCH?
